What this fraudulent company is peddling is most certainly grounds for a class action lawsuit, however, I personally, have never really been a huge fan of such lawsuits.

Most people that have participated in such lawsuits, will probably tell you, that it's very time consuming, and the compensation in the end, is often hardly ever worth near the heartache you'll encounter.

You are most likely better off pursuing this fraudulent company on your own, in the event they refuse to issue you a prompt, full, no hassle refund.

If you have used a credit card, I would strongly suggest you contact your credit card's dispute department immediately, and notify them regarding John Beck Mentoring Institute's unethical business practices. Unethical to say the least.

Deceptive trade, scam, fraud, extortion are far more appropriate terms to describe this company and the garbage they're peddling.

If your credit card company knows what's good for them and their reputation, they won't ever attempt to allow any fraudulent charges, by a fraudulent company to pass as a legitimate transaction, therefore, I wouldn't overly concerm myself regarding any lawsuits at this point.

As I have said many times before, there is absolutely no reason why anyone would lose a credit card dispute (provided that the dispute takes place in the alloted time frame), once someone has won their dispute against the same company in question.

There's no possible way, that any transaction can be legit to someone, and fraudulent to others. The John Beck Mentoring Institute could not provide anything relevant to my "quality of service" dispute, so I honestly believe, they'll lose every time.
